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
123738407 433 4178219 72880998
2930 06 980420225
2930 06 980420225
893 0385658445 44359273 46
All about undefined
Interested in learning more?
2930 06 980420225
893 0385658445 44359273 46
See more
81643113568 526408
150721730 6555 35183 64646
See more
435592285 93
23352068 58612203 0478 5593615
See more